Economy & Jobs

Ringling residents earn a median household income of $37,500 , which is 50%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$20,780. The unemployment rate stands at 0.7% (81%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 15.6%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 150 business establishments, including 10 restaurants.

Housing & Cost of Living

The median home value in Ringling is $59,800 , 79%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$59,452. Median rent is $518/month, with 17.3%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 87.8 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1969.

Safety & Crime

Ringling reports 207 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 46%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 1,553/100K. The murder rate is 0.0/100K.

Education

8.9% of adults in Ringling hold a bachelor's degree or higher (74% below the national average). 80.7% have completed high school. Local schools score 4.5/10 in standardized testing.

Climate & Weather

Ringling has an average annual temperature of 63°F (17°C). Winters average 42°F in January while summers reach 84°F in July. The area gets 318 sunny days per year.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 45.

Did You Know?

Ringling was founded in 1914.
The median home in Ringling was built in 1969.
The nearest airport is Lawton-Fort Sill Regional (54 miles).
The Gini coefficient (income inequality) is 0.534 (U.S. avg: 0.490).
Natural hazard risk is rated "Very Low" by FEMA.
26.1% of the population has a disability.
13.6% of residents are foreign-born.
